Class 11th Maths – RD Sharma Chapter 2 : Relation Exercise 2.2 Solutions

  1. Given A = {1, 2, 3}, B = {3, 4}, C = {4, 5, 6}, find (A×B)∩(B×C). Watch Solution
  2. If A = {2, 3}, B = {4, 5}, C = {5, 6}, find A×(B ∪C)), A×(B∩C), (A×B)∪(A×C). Watch Solution
  3. If A = {1, 2, 3}, B = {4}, C = {5}, then verify that : A×(B∪C) = (A×B)∪(A×C) Watch Solution
  4. If A = {1, 2, 3}, B = {4}, C = {5}, then verify that : A×(B∩C) = (A×B)∩(A×C) Watch Solution
  5. If A = {1, 2, 3}, B = {4}, C = {5}, then verify that : A×(B – C) = (A×B) – (A×C) Watch Solution
  6. Let A = {1, 2}, B = {1, 2, 3, 4}, C = {5, 6} and D = {5, 6, 7, 8}, Verify that : A×C ⊂ B×D Watch Solution
  7. Let A = {1, 2}, B = {1, 2, 3, 4}, C = {5, 6} and D = {5, 6, 7, 8}, Verify that : A×(B∩C) = (A×B)∩(A×C) Watch Solution
  8. If A = {1, 2, 3}, B = {3, 4}, C = {4, 5, 6}, find A×(B∩C) Watch Solution
  9. If A = {1, 2, 3}, B = {3, 4}, C = {4, 5, 6}, find (A×B)∩(A×C) Watch Solution
  10. If A = {1, 2, 3}, B = {3, 4}, C = {4, 5, 6}, find A×(B∪C) Watch Solution
  11. If A = {1, 2, 3}, B = {3, 4}, C = {4, 5, 6}, find (A×B)∪(A×C) Watch Solution
  12. Prove that : (A∪B)×C = (A×C)∪(B×C) Watch Solution
  13. Prove that : (A∩B)×C = (A×C)∩(B×C) Watch Solution
  14. If A×B ⊆ C×D and A×B = Φ, prove that A ⊆ C and B ⊆ D. Watch Solution
